使用微清创消融棒进行足底筋膜切开术的临床和影像学结果

Clinical and Imaging Outcomes of Plantar Fasciotomy Using Microdebrider Coblation Wand.

Abstract

BACKGROUND

A plantar fasciotomy using a microdebrider coblation wand may be an effective treatment for treating chronic plantar fasciitis. The objective of this prospective study was to determine the success rate of performing a plantar fasciotomy using a microdebrider coblation wand to treat plantar fasciitis and determine utility of ultrasonographic imaging to evaluate for recovery after treatment.

METHODS

Patients with plantar fasciitis treated with a plantar fasciotomy using a microdebrider coblation wand were prospectively followed for 1 year. Outcome measures included numeric rating scale (NRS) for pain, Foot and Ankle Disability Index (FADI), the Foot and Ankle Ability Measure for activities of daily living (FAAMA) and for sports (FAAMS), and plantar fascia thickness evaluated with ultrasonographic imaging.

RESULTS

Forty patients were included. Average patient age was 53.4 ± 9.9 years. Average symptom duration prior to the procedure was 20 ± 26 months. Five patients dropped out of the study at various points, most due to the COVID quarantine. The mean preoperative NRS score was 4.7 and at 3 and 6 months postprocedure was ≤2. At 1 year, the outcomes were all improved compared to the preoperative status: NRS 0.7±1.3 ( < .001), FADI 107±16 ( < .001), FAAMA 95%±10% ( < .001), FAAMS 84%±19% ( < .001), and plantar fascia thickness 6.8 ± 1.2 mm ( = .014). Furthermore, 86% of patients had clinically successful outcome in pain, defined as NRS score ≤ 2 (95% CI 0, 2), and 91% of patients had a clinically successful outcome in their function, defined as having an FAAMA score ≥75%. There were no complications at the operative site either during or after the procedure.

CONCLUSION

In this study of 40 patients followed prospectively, we found percutaneous plantar fasciotomy using a microdebrider coblation wand to be an effective treatment for plantar fasciitis, with a low incidence of complications. Ultrasonographic imaging may help evaluate for interval healing. Level IV, prospective case series.

摘要

背景

使用微清创消融棒进行足底筋膜切开术可能是治疗慢性足底筋膜炎的有效方法。这项前瞻性研究的目的是确定使用微清创消融棒进行足底筋膜切开术治疗足底筋膜炎的成功率,并确定超声成像在评估治疗后恢复情况方面的实用性。

方法

对使用微清创消融棒进行足底筋膜切开术治疗的足底筋膜炎患者进行为期1年的前瞻性随访。结果指标包括疼痛数字评分量表(NRS)、足踝残疾指数(FADI)、日常生活活动能力的足踝能力测量量表(FAAMA)和运动能力的足踝能力测量量表(FAAMS),以及通过超声成像评估的足底筋膜厚度。

结果

纳入40例患者。患者平均年龄为53.4±9.9岁。术前平均症状持续时间为20±26个月。5例患者在不同时间点退出研究,大多数是由于新冠疫情隔离。术前NRS平均评分为4.7,术后3个月和6个月时≤2。在1年时,与术前状态相比,所有结果均有改善:NRS为0.7±1.3(P<0.001),FADI为107±16(P<0.001),FAAMA为95%±10%(P<0.001),FAAMS为84%±19%(P<0.001),足底筋膜厚度为6.8±1.2mm(P=0.014)。此外,86%的患者在疼痛方面临床治疗成功,定义为NRS评分≤2(95%CI为0,2),91%的患者在功能方面临床治疗成功,定义为FAAMA评分≥75%。手术过程中及术后手术部位均无并发症发生。

结论

在这项对40例患者进行前瞻性随访的研究中,我们发现使用微清创消融棒进行经皮足底筋膜切开术是治疗足底筋膜炎的有效方法,并发症发生率低。超声成像可能有助于评估愈合情况。IV级,前瞻性病例系列研究。
